Final examination on Introduction to the Internet - Christian Rinderknecht
What are the five layers in the Internet protocol stack? What are the principal responsibilities of each of these layers? 2. What information is used by a process ...
Final examination on Introduction to the Internet Christian Rinderknecht June 2006
1
Review questions 1. What are the five layers in the Internet protocol stack? What are the principal responsibilities of each of these layers? 2. What information is used by a process running on one host to identify a process running on another host? 3. What is the difference between persistent http with pipelining and persistent http without pipelining? 4. Describe briefly cookies in web browsers. Why are they useful? 5. What is the conditional GET http request useful for? 6. How an organisation’s web server and mail server can have exactly the same alias for a hostname? 7. Describe shortly how a Domain Name Server performs load balancing.
2
True or false? 1. Suppose a user requests a Web page that consists of some text and two images. For this page the client will send one request and receive three response messages. 2. Two distinct Web pages can be sent over the same persistent connection. 3. With non-persistent connections between browser and origin server, it is possible for a single TCP segment to carry two distinct http request messages. 4. The Date: header in the http response message indicates when the object in the response was last modified.
Answers to the final examination of Erlang. Christian Rinderknecht. 14 June 2007. 1 Merging sorted lists. Question. Write a function merge/2 which takes two lists ...
... does not contain X. Since the heads of rules 2 and 4 match a non empty S, X must only match [] in the new rule 5, which can then be further simplified as ...
Answers to the final examination of Introduction to Networking. Christian Rinderknecht. 19 June 2007. 1. Questions. Suppose two hosts A and B, separated by ...
What are the advantages of message segmentation in packet-switched ... are variable? ... Five generic tasks are error control, flow control, segmentation and.
Answers to the mid-term exam on Prolog. Christian Rinderknecht. 19 October 2006. 1 Matching. Question. Show the results (Yes/No) and resulting variable ...
Oct 25, 2005 - Write an integer postfix calculator in Lex. For example, expressions such as 1 2 + and 1 2 3 4 /*- should be evalu- ated respectively to 3, i.e. 1+2 ...
Answers to the Final Exam on. Prolog Programming. Christian Rinderknecht. 3 December 2008. 1 Sorting leaves in a binary tree. Question. Design a simple ...
Answers to quiz #1 on Algebraic Specification. Christian Rinderknecht. 17 May 2005. 1 Arrays. We want an algebraic specification of arrays. An array is a list ...
Answers to the final exam on Algebraic. Specification. Christian Rinderknecht. 17 June 2005. 1 Binary tree specification. Let us recall an algebraic specification ...
This extended version contains an extra Appendix with the proof of the claimed properties. ..... P ARx, specific to each algorithm, that may add or not some meta-.
Oct 19, 2008 - arguments of function Or, whose type, as given by the signature, is tÃt â t. It is very ... In mathematics, the integer sequence we give page 11.
Oct 31, 2008 - Property x · ǫ = ǫ · x = x holds for all strings x. ...... the same pair of nodes and listing the labels, separated by commas: q0 q1 q2. 0. 1. 0. 1. 0,1.
Compiler Engineer and Expert in Formal Methods ... Compiler Construction and Related Toolchains ... Technical Documentation and Scholarly Publications.
Apr 18, 2008 - Answer the following questions, briefly jus- tifying your answer. (a) Would a packet-switched network or a circuit-switched network be more ...
Oct 24, 2008 - Suppose a client uses a non-persistent connection to query a page made of a base html file and ten jpeg images, all objects being stored on ...
characters having a collective meaning; sets of lexemes with a common interpretation ... Rule 1 and 2 are non-recursive base rules, while the others define expres- sions in terms of ... An abstract syntax tree (or just syntax tree) is a compressed ve
Oct 31, 2008 - The fractional part of a decimal number is of the shape: F = d-1 Ã 10-1 + d-2 Ã 10-2 .... 64 + 32 + 16 + 4 + 1 = 117. 2-complement binary ..... Consider a boolean function F(A, B), defined by the truth table. A B AB AB AB AB F(A, ...
Oct 31, 2008 - wise #IMPLIED,. 6. a closing tag > ..... saxonhe9-3-0-4j.zip/download. Its name is ..... Otherwise it will be output without namespace, instead of ...
Quiz #1 of Erlang. Christian Rinderknecht. 3 April 2007. This time it is about shuffling ... Questions. Define shuffle3/3. 1. without tail recursion;. 2. with tail recursion.
You also learn C, as a part of C++ or by itself (for system programming), so you are ... which is mainly an introduction to the Prolog programming language, al-.
Expert systems are more similar to a database of domain-specific infor- mations and logic rules (simpler than within proof assistants) which allow queries to be ...
LBM theory, discuss essential advantages and limitations of the method, and focus on ... All theoretical and exercise lectures will be given in room CC2.21.